My Old Kentucky Home State Park

My Old Kentucky Home State Park is a must-see destination located in Bardstown, KY, just minutes from Little Patch of Heaven Campground. This historic park features the iconic Federal Hill mansion, which inspired the beloved song “My Old Kentucky Home.” Visitors can enjoy guided tours of the mansion, stroll through beautifully manicured gardens, and test their skills on the park’s scenic 18-hole golf course. Whether you’re a history buff or looking for outdoor relaxation, this park offers a glimpse into Kentucky’s rich heritage.

Barton 1792 Distillery

Barton 1792 Distillery is the oldest fully operational distillery in Bardstown, KY, located just 2 miles from Little Patch of Heaven Campground. Established in 1879, this historic distillery offers guided tours and tastings, giving visitors an insider’s look at the bourbon-making process. Learn about the craftsmanship behind their world-renowned bourbons while enjoying the picturesque surroundings of the distillery grounds. Whether you’re a bourbon enthusiast or just curious about Kentucky’s signature spirit, Barton 1792 Distillery is a must-visit destination!

Civil War Museum

The Civil War Museum in Bardstown, KY, offers a deep dive into one of the most pivotal periods in American history. Located just a short drive from Little Patch of Heaven Campground, this museum focuses on the Western Theater of the Civil War. Explore an extensive collection of artifacts, including uniforms, weapons, and personal items from Union and Confederate forces. Don’t miss the Women’s Museum of the Civil War, highlighting the significant roles women played during the era. It’s an educational and engaging experience for history enthusiasts of all ages!

Local Hiking Trails

Discover scenic hiking trails near Little Patch of Heaven Campground, perfect for nature lovers and adventure seekers. Explore the serene paths at Bernheim Arboretum and Research Forest, featuring diverse plant life, art installations, and tranquil walking trails just 15 miles away. For a more rugged experience, head to Taylorsville Lake State Park, where over 24 miles of trails wind through wooded areas and around a picturesque lake. Whether you’re looking for a peaceful stroll or a challenging hike, the local trails offer breathtaking views and a chance to connect with nature.

Local Fishing

Fishing enthusiasts will find plenty of opportunities near Little Patch of Heaven Campground. Cast your line at nearby Taylorsville Lake, a popular spot for bass, catfish, and crappie fishing, located just a short drive away. The campground’s own catch-and-release fishing pond offers a relaxing and convenient option for anglers of all ages. Whether you prefer peaceful lake fishing or a quiet day by the pond, the Bardstown area delivers great spots for casting a line. Don’t forget your fishing license!

Kart Kountry

Kart Kountry in Shepherdsville, KY, is a family-friendly attraction just 20 miles from Little Patch of Heaven Campground. Home to the world’s longest go-kart track, it promises fun and excitement for visitors of all ages. Beyond go-karting, Kart Kountry offers mini-golf, bumper boats, and an arcade, making it the perfect destination for a day of adventure and entertainment. Whether you’re racing friends or enjoying family fun, Kart Kountry guarantees a memorable outing!
